Historic Meady White House: A Rare 1847 Treasure in Saltillo, TN
Step back in time and own a piece of Tennessee history with the Meady White House, a stunning Greek Revival and Italianate home built in 1847 by prominent landowner and businessman Meady White. This stately residence, listed on the National Register of Historic Places, offers a unique blend of historic charm and Southern elegance, all nestled on 19.4 serene acres in the picturesque town of Saltillo, TN. Built with the craftsmanship of a bygone era, this historic estate was once the center of a thriving farm, dry goods store, cotton mill, and horse-breeding operation. Its storied past makes it not just a home but a living piece of history.
